Reporting for Item Price List

Hi! Is there a way to see the date a price was created and when the price was updated? I want to be able to see and report how much the item in QuickBooks Desktop has increased over the years and when. Thank you!

The option to view the creation and update dates of an item's price is currently unavailable. It would be a fantastic idea to incorporate a built-in report that lets you view the mentioned data within the software to improve user experience. You can forward this suggestion to our engineers as input for consideration in future enhancements.

 

Here's how:

 

  1. In your company file, head to the Help menu at the top bar to choose Send Feedback Online and Product Suggestions.
  2. This action will open the QuickBooks Feedback window.
  3. From there, click the Type of Feedback drop-down to select Product Suggestion.
  4. Press the Product Area drop-down and choose which area in QuickBooks needs improvement.
  5. Then enter your product suggestions in Here is my suggestion box.
  6. Fill in the remaining fields.
  7. Click Send Feedback.
